Production of H3O(+).nH2O From NO(+) Precursor in NO-H2O Gas Mixtures,

Abstract:

Stationary afterglow techniques were employed to determine reaction rate constants for ions reacting in NO-H2O gas mixtures. Krypton resonance radiation at 123.6 and 116.5 nm is used to ionize only the NO molecules. The NO ion is the precursor to a chain of reactions which result in NO.nNO n1,2, NO.nH2O n1,2,3, and H3O.nH2O n2,3,4 being formed. Rate constants andor equilibrium constants are provided for all forward and all reverse reactions at 296 K. Author
